recuperare dati da database access con asp

Toscano

Utente Attivo
27 Apr 2012
31
0
0
Firenze
Ciao a tutti,
questo il mio unico ma fondamentale problema:hammer:

Devo realizzare per la mia scuola un software che consenta ai genitori di prenotare online i colloqui con gli insegnanti.

Ho già sviluppato quasi tutto ma non riesco a fare una cosa per me essenziale:

1. ho un database (mdb) fatto con access che ha 4 campi: (1) Nome cognome e classe dello studente - (2) Email - (3) Telefono - (4) Nome dell'insegnante con il quale si vuole prenotare il colloquio. La tabella relativa si chiama Contatti

2. attraverso un form in asp il genitore compila i campi e li invia (questo l'ho gia fatto e funziona).

3 il genitore, dopo avercompilato i campi del modulo di richiesta può controllare la sua posizione di prenotazione (anche questo funziona ma.........

Il problemone: dal momento che non si possono accettare più di 10 prenotazioni al giorno per insegnante (con un'ora a disposizione più di 10 utenti non si riesce a riceverli neanche volendo!) vorrei che il database - al momento dell'interrogazione da parte dell'utente -restituisse solo i primi 10 utenti che hanno scelto un determinato insegnante.

Ad esempio se 12 persone hanno fissato colloquio con Pippo e Tizio è la dodicesima, vorrei che Tizio, dopo aver spedito il suo modulo, quando va a controllare l'esito della sua prenotazione, veda una lista di 10 persone (e non di 12 come sarebbe in realtà) in modo che capisca che per quella settimana lui non potrà avere il colloquio con Pippo.
Ovviamente ho un solo database che dovrebbe raccogliere le prenotazioni di circa 1000 (potenzialmente almeno) utenti a settimana e gestire circa 100 nomi di docenti diversi. Tutti i fine settimana tolgo il dbase pieno e lo sostituisco con un'altro vuoto in modo tale da far ripartire le prenotazioni;

Ciò che ho provato a fare :


Questo mi restituisce tutti i record degli utenti che hanno chiesto colloquio con Pippo (ma i vorrei solo i primi 10)

<%

Set objConn = Server.CreateObject("ADODB.Connection")

strConn = "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& Server.MapPath("data/nomedbase.mdb")

objConn.Open strConn

Set objRs = Server.CreateObject("ADODB.Recordset")

set objRs = objConn.Execute("SELECT * FROM Contatti WHERE NomeInsegnante ='Pippo'")
Do while NOT objRs.EOF

response.write "Cognome = " & objRs("Cognome e classe") & "<br>"

response.write "E-mail = " & objRs("IndirizzoPostaElettronica") & "<br>"

response.write "Telefono = " & objRs("TelefonoCellulare") & "<br>"

response.write "Nome Insegnante = " & objRs("NomeInsegnante") & "<br>"

response.write "<hr size='1' color='midnightblue' width='40%' align='left'>"

objRs.Movenext

Loop



objRs.Close

Set objRs = Nothing

objConn.Close

Set objConn = Nothing

%>


--------------------------------------------------------------------------

Questo invece (ho tralasciato di copiare la parte iniziale del codice che non cambia) restituisce solo i record che hanno ID compreso tra 1 e 9 (non fa al caso mio perché non è detto che il primo colloquio prenotato con Pippo sia corrispondente a ID 1

set objRs = objConn.Execute("SELECT * FROM Contatti WHERE IDContatto < 10;")
--------------------------------------------------------------------------


"SELECT TOP 10 FROM Contatti WHERE NomeInsegnante ='Pippo' " mi restituisce errore

"SELECT TOP 10 FROM Contatti WHERE NomeInsegnante ='Pippo' ORDER BY id DESC" mi restituisce errore

Commetto sicuramente degli errori ma, non essendo esperto in materia sicuramente non li rilevo.

Qualche suggerimento???:byebye:

Grazie!
 
Discussioni simili
Autore Titolo Forum Risposte Data
A recuperare i dati passati nel post PHP 1
P [PHP] Recuperare dati da una <select> PHP 4
N [PHP] recuperare dati da db PHP 4
A [RISOLTO]Recuperare dati inviati con json tramite php PHP 4
F Recuperare dati json con php PHP 2
D E-Commerce Recuperare dati da un sito E-Commerce 3
elpirata Recuperare i dati in una select PHP 5
M Recuperare dati checkbox in diverse pagine PHP 1
P [RISOLTO]recuperare dati da tabella jQuery 4
V Recuperare dati utente joomla 3 in file php esterno Joomla 0
Emix Recuperare dati da una tabella e passarli ad un altra MySQL 33
D [php/ios] Recuperare dati da targa auto PHP 0
S form recuperare dati Javascript 0
E recuperare dati dal DB PHP 2
mythar recuperare dati dal webserver senza usare il browser PHP 0
G Recuperare dati da un'altra pagina Javascript 1
I login recuperare dati via email PHP 2
L recuperare dati da form Javascript 1
P Access: recuperare Indice dopo un insert into MS Access 0
M recuperare credenziali di rete Reti LAN e Wireless 0
M Come recuperare molteplici input form PHP 1
A recuperare data creazione di un file PHP 6
R Scorporare array e recuperare record tabella PHP 10
M Recuperare valore PHP 5
A [WordPress] Recuperare testo articoli da sito danneggiato WordPress 1
M [PHP] Recuperare coppia con valori i valori MAX e coppia con valori MIN PHP 26
B [PHP] recuperare IP dei server in load balancing [RISOLTO] PHP 3
M Recuperare ID e usarlo in funzione jQuery 2
S [WordPress] Recuperare l'url immagini in evidenza WordPress 0
S [PHP] recuperare determinato elemento con lo scraping PHP 1
A [PHP] Recuperare indice per inserirlo in un'altra tabella PHP 4
S [PHP] recuperare dato da una tabella PHP 4
F Recuperare una stringa in formato json con php PHP 0
G Recuperare dato caricato dinamicamente jQuery 2
S recuperare un dato da una tabella mysql per inserirlo in una casella di input jQuery 3
S recuperare il valore di un campo input cliccando sul relativo dato di una tabella jQuery 0
Metazoo Recuperare variabile php da javascript senza aggiornare pagina PHP 5
S [PHP] Recuperare dato esatto tabella PHP 16
M Come recuperare valori della riga di una tabella creata dinamicamente da un file esterno? Javascript 11
M Recuperare id e nome utente loggato PHP 0
M Recuperare valore array Classic ASP 0
Nik Recuperare ultimo ID inserito PHP 2
Devil-94 Recuperare il valore di un attributo del div tramite ajax. Ajax 3
Devil-94 Recuperare contenuto div Ajax 5
I recuperare testo da una pagina web html Ajax 2
M Recuperare valori da form PHP 2
IImanuII Salvare/recuperare html da un db PHP 5
filippino Recuperare i contenuti di un sito penalizzato SEO e Posizionamento 1
felino [Windows XP] Recuperare file in Word cancellato Windows e Software 4
Violetta De Amicis Recuperare la stringa di un ipertesto con javascript Javascript 1

Discussioni simili